Egyptian football star Mohamed Salah has announced that he will leave Liverpool FC at the end of the current season. The Premier League champions confirmed the news after Salah shared a video on the platform X.
Speaking in the video, the 33-year-old forward said, “Unfortunately, this day has come… I will leave Liverpool at the end of this season,” as he sat in front of a display of his individual awards.
Salah, who captains the Egyptian national team, has enjoyed a remarkable spell at Liverpool, scoring 255 goals in 435 appearances across all competitions, cementing his status as one of the club’s all-time greats.
